Partilhar via


Propriedade Document.ActiveWindow

Obtém a janela ativa no momento, ou a janela superior se não outros estiverem ativos.Retorna Nothing se sem janelas são Abrir.

Namespace:  EnvDTE
Assembly:  EnvDTE (em EnvDTE. dll)

Sintaxe

ReadOnly Property ActiveWindow As Window

Dim instance As Document
Dim value As Window

value = instance.ActiveWindow
Window ActiveWindow { get; }
property Window^ ActiveWindow {
    Window^ get ();
}
function get ActiveWindow () : Window

Valor da propriedade

Tipo: EnvDTE.Window
A Window object.

Comentários

ActiveWindow retorna a janela Ativo do documento.Você pode definir a legenda somente em janelas de ferramenta.Se você tentar definir a legenda em outros tipos de janela, como janelas de documento, você obterá o erro, "Erro não especificado".

Exemplos

public void WindowExample(DTE2 dte)
{  // Before running, create a text file named 
   // "TextFile1.txt", include it in your solution,
   // and select some text.
   Window win;
   Document doc;
   if (dte.Documents.Count > 0)
   {
      doc = dte.Documents.Item("TextFile1.txt");
      win = doc.ActiveWindow;
      // Show the name of the project that contains this window and document.
      MessageBox.Show(win.Project.Name);
   }
}

Permissões

Consulte também

Referência

Document Interface

Document Membros

Espaço para nome EnvDTE